Scale Up – grow capacity and performance by adding trays of disks. Controllers could become the bottleneck.
Scale Out – grown by adding nodes, bricks, etc. Linear scale for perf and capacity!
Unstructured – high capacity, high growth rate, how to manage
Structured – Oracle, SQL, Exchange, SharePoint, ERP, etc. Critical data that drives the business. Increased performance, low latency, important SLAs.

Dual-Stage Metadata Engine:
Most modern storage arrays are internally ‘virtualized’ and maintains a table between hosts and array. XtremIO does this in two stages and two different mappings that lead to more consistent and predictable performance….without the need for any system-wide garbage collection
(Note to Presenter: Garbage collection is a process that other flash arrays/appliances go through that lead to inconsistent and unpredictable performance)
XtremIO Data Protection or XDP:
Combines the performance of Raid 1, the efficiency of Raid 5, and data protection of Raid 6.
Ultra-Low Overhead - ~8%
N+2 – tolerant of 2 SSD loss
Rapid Rebuild Times – pulls from remaining 24 drives in parallel
Flash Endurance – fewer writes per stripe update
XtremIO built a new kind of data protection that is specific to flash/SSD and specific to supporting overwrites into the flash….which avoids system-wide ‘garbage collection’.
XDP provides the best blend of capacity, endurance and performance for your business applications.
No RGs, Pools, Tiers, Policies, Hot Spares
Shared In-Memory Metadata:
The benefit is copy-services in the array….such as, in-line data reduction, thin provisioning and VAAI cloning for VMware environments (all internal to XtremIO) and further setting XtremIO apart from the other flash appliances in the marketplace.

This slide provides an overview of the Isilon scale-out NAS architecture:
Isilon is Multi-Protocol, supporting NFS, CIFS, HTTP, FTP, HDFS for Hadoop and Data Analytics, and REST for Object and Cloud computing requirements.
At the Client/Application layer, the Isilon NAS architecture supports a wide range of operating system environments, as shown here.
At the Ethernet level, Isilon utilizes a 10 Gig-e network.
OneFS is a single file system/single volume architecture, which makes it extremely easy to manage, regardless of the number of nodes in the storage cluster.
Isilon storage systems scale from a minimum of three nodes up to 144 nodes, all of which are connected with an InfiniBand communications layer.
Note to Presenter: View in Slide Show mode for animation.
The Isilon OneFS operating system provides the intelligence behind all Isilon scale-out storage systems. It combines the three layers of traditional storage architectures—file system, volume manager, and data protection—into one unified software layer, creating a single intelligent file system that spans all nodes within an Isilon cluster.

The Isilon scale-out storage product family includes three flexible product lines tailored for specific business needs. You can choose the combination of three different platform nodes that best suits your storage needs:
Note to Presenter: Click now in Slide Show mode for animation..
S-Series
The Isilon S-Series (S200 + S210) combines unmatched IOPS performance with high efficiency and an ultra-low overhead scale-out NAS package. (5.4TB to 28.8TB per node)
With SSD technology for file-system metadata and file-based storage workflows, the S-Series delivers additional performance gains for metadata-intensive operations while improving overall latency.
The S-Series is the answer for ultra-performance primary storage, purpose-built for high IOPS-intensive, random access, file-based applications.
X-Series
The Isilon X-Series, Isilon’s most flexible and comprehensive storage product line, strikes the right balance between large-capacity and high-performance storage. (X200: 7.2TB to 36TB per node) (X400 + X410: 36TB to 144TB per node)
The highly versatile X-Series is an ideal solution for high-concurrent and sequential throughput applications.
NL-Series
The NL-Series is designed to provide cost-effective, large-capacity storage. (36TB to 144 TB per node)
To achieve this, the NL-Series combines high density and efficiency with massive capacity capabilities. The result is a highly economical scale-out storage solution at an extremely attractive price per terabyte of capacity and low overall TCO.
The NL-Series is a great solution for large-scale data archiving.

This slide provides more detail on the Isilon AutoBalance feature.
Note to Presenter: Click now in Slide Show mode for animation.
As new data is loaded into the Isilon storage system, AutoBalance distributes the data uniformly across all of the nodes in the cluster. This enables you to have a highly efficient storage system that provides over 80 percent storage utilization.
With AutoBalance, when new storage nodes are added to an Isilon storage cluster, data is automatically moved to the new storage nodes while the system is online and in production. This eliminates “hot spots” and reduces costs, complexity, and risks for scaling storage.
Isilon offers a full suite of data protection and management software to help you protect your data assets, control costs, and optimize storage resources and system performance for your Big Data environment.
Data protection:
SnapshotIQ: to protect data efficiently and reliably with secure, near instantaneous snapshots while incurring little to no performance overhead, and speed recovery of critical data with near-immediate, on-demand snapshot restores
SyncIQ: to replicate and distribute large, mission-critical data sets to multiple shared storage systems in multiple sites for reliable disaster recovery capability
SmartConnect: to enable client connection load balancing and dynamic NFS failover and failback of client connections across storage nodes to optimize use of cluster resources
SmartLock: to protect your critical data against accidental, premature, or malicious alteration or deletion with Isilon’s software-based approach to write once-read many (WORM) and meet stringent compliance and governance needs such as SEC 17a-4 requirements
Note to Presenter: Click now in Slide Show mode for animation.
Data management:
SmartPools: to implement a highly efficient, automated tiered storage strategy to optimize storage performance and costs
SmartDedupe: for data deduplication to reduce storage capacity requirements and associated costs by up to 35% without impacting performance
SmartQuotas: to assign and manage quotas that seamlessly partition and thin provision storage into easily managed segments at the cluster, directory, sub-directory, user, and group levels
InsightIQ: to gain innovative performance monitoring and reporting tools that can help you maximize performance of your Isilon scale-out storage system
